scent of her garden still linger reminding us that the legacy she leaves is not just about tangible 3 possessions but also about the intangible bonds of family Tacit Acceptance of Inheritance Unveiling the Silent Legacies Inheritance a complex web of legal and emotional obligations often involves nuanced legal doctrines One such doctrine is accettazione tacita di eredit or tacit acceptance of inheritance This article delves into this oftenmisunderstood concept shedding light on its implications and providing practical guidance What is Tacit Acceptance of Inheritance Tacit acceptance occurs when an heir without formally accepting the inheritance engages in actions that unequivocally demonstrate their intention to inherit Crucially these actions must clearly indicate a desire to benefit from the inheritance not merely to deal with the estates affairs Unlike express acceptance tacit acceptance is inferred from conduct rather than explicit declaration Distinguishing Tacit from Express Acceptance Express acceptance of inheritance is a formal act usually a written declaration or a notary certified statement This clear declaration unequivocally establishes the heirs willingness to assume the associated rights and obligations Tacit acceptance on the other hand relies on inferred intent gleaned from observable actions Key Indicators of Tacit Acceptance Several actions can constitute tacit acceptance of inheritance including Taking possession of estate assets This is a strong indicator This could include moving into a house taking control of accounts or selling estate property Managing estate assets Administrating the estate paying debts or investing inherited funds are all clear signs of acceptance Claiming estate benefits Drawing out estaterelated payouts like dividends from investments definitively signals acceptance Engaging in estaterelated legal proceedings Actively participating in lawsuits involving the estate as a party or witness implies acceptance Explicitly notifying creditors A person who contacts creditors to accept responsibilities associated with the inheritance is overtly acknowledging their position as heir 4 Limitations and Considerations Its important to understand that not every action constitutes tacit acceptance Mere involvement in estate matters such as performing administrative tasks out of a sense of duty or familial obligation doesnt necessarily imply an intention to inherit The specific context and the heirs demonstrated intent are crucial considerations Statutory Time Limits for Acceptance In many jurisdictions there are statutory time limits for accepting an inheritance Beyond this time frame the heir might lose the right to accept or reject the inheritance Its essential to consult with legal professionals to determine the applicable timeframe in your specific situation Consequences of Tacit Acceptance Tacit acceptance triggers legal obligations for the inheritor They become responsible for the deceaseds debts and liabilities even if those debts exceed the value of the inheritance This significant responsibility emphasizes the importance of careful consideration and legal advice before engaging in any actions that could be interpreted as tacit acceptance Impact on Inheritance Tax Tacit acceptance also impacts inheritance tax The date of tacit acceptance often determines the applicable tax rates and calculation methods This highlights the need for detailed advice to ensure compliance with tax regulations Practical Advice Navigating the Process Seek legal counsel Consult with a qualified Italian lawyer familiar with inheritance laws They can assess the specific circumstances and advise on the appropriate course of action Document all interactions Maintaining meticulous records of all interactions with estate assets and procedures can be invaluable in clarifying intentions Avoid ambiguous actions Be mindful of your actions and avoid behaviors
